The basis for the CIP cleaning process is an optimized interaction of the factors mechanics, time and chemistry. Cleaning agents and rinsing solutions are applied to the surfaces of the plant components via a spray head integrated into the equipment. The movement of the spray head ensures that the cleaning solutions completely wet all surfaces and thus clean them.

Goods and products manufactured with industrial processes often contain water in various concentrations. To date, laboratory instruments have been the most common tools for measuring moisture. While the processes are highly precise, they also have disadvantages. Endress+Hauser is enhancing an existing level measurement technology so that it’s also capable of determining material characteristics, radar-based sensors supply real-time information regarding material moisture.
